Gulf tight end/defensive end Leon Orr’s season could be over after further tests on his high ankle sprain reveled a broken bone in his leg, Gulf coach Jay Fulmer said Monday.
“He just wasn’t healing right and when he went back for more tests, the break was discovered,” Fulmer said. “The doctor said he would be out a minimum of four weeks which would only leave two weeks left in the regular season.”
Orr has committed to the University of Florida and if Gulf (3-1, 0-1 in Class 3A-) isn’t in position to make the playoffs, if might not be necessary for Orr to return to the lineup.
The loss is yet another blow for the Buccaneers. They only dressed 24 players in their 35-14 loss to Sunlake last Friday and a Gulf player was ejected for throwing a punch so Fulmer only expects to dress 23 this Friday at undefeated Land O’ Lakes.
